1. What is Melanotan 2?
Melanotan 2 is a modified version of the naturally occurring hormone α-melanocyte-stimulating hormone (α-MSH), which plays a crucial role in stimulating melanin production in the skin. 4. Potential Side Effects
While many users report positive outcomes, Melanotan 2 also carries potential risks and side effects, including:
- Nausea and vomiting, especially after the initial dose.
- Increased freckling and moles.
- Possible allergic reactions or injection site reactions.
- Changes in libido or sexual function.
